- 博客(10)
- 资源 (12)
- 收藏
- 关注
原创 springboot集成redis(含工具类)
注:记载springboot集成redis配置、pom、和实例代码参考reids工具类下载地址:https://download.csdn.net/download/qq_38493490/104349171、pom文件加上依赖<!-- springboot整合 redis --><dependency> <groupId>org.springfra...
2018-05-24 16:20:18 2973
原创 多线程中获取bean对象
注:多线程场景下,使用默认的spring自动装配无法获取bean对象,此方案可以从context上下文中直接获取bean。1、创建类,实现ApplicationContextAware接口;package com.bond.match.utils;import org.springframework.beans.BeansException;import org.springframewor...
2018-05-24 10:53:26 2908
原创 dom4j读取.xml参数配置文件
注:一般项目中会配置.properties文件来存储参数、路径等全局信息。而此处使用xml方式处理1、写xml文件:configuration.xml<?xml version = "1.0" encoding="UTF-8"?><system> <!-- 说明:方法见文件处理工具类 --> <config na...
2018-05-23 17:16:16 551
原创 springMVC、boot返回属性的值为null转换为""空字符串
注:springMVC、boot都默认使用jackson数据转换json返回1、添加pom配置<dependency> <groupId>com.fasterxml.jackson.core</groupId> <artifactId>jackson-databind</artifactId> <version>2...
2018-05-23 16:02:43 4041
转载 AspectJ 切面获取参数名称和值
[java] view plain copyafter () : serviceAuthCheckAnnotatedMethods(){ Object[] paramValues = thisJoinPoint.getArgs(); String[] paramNames = ((CodeSignature) thisJoinPointStaticPart ...
2018-05-23 15:02:57 2220 1
原创 阻塞队列集成多线程实例
只供自己使用http://www.kafka.cc/archives/255.html业务需求注:债券系统,用户创建委托并见单成交、因为委托数量较大、见单成交修改数据库数据较多。在此使用阻塞队列快速返回成功与否给用户提升用户体验,使用线程加快处理业务速度。流程:用户下单--下单验证和委托数据生成--根据债券code判断是否存在此code并放入对应的阻塞队列--存在此code直接放入阻塞...
2018-05-24 14:36:44 409
原创 mybatis返回map类型数据空值字段不显示
注:返回完整的属性集合,避免前端出现undifind。与此方式配合使用配置:https://blog.csdn.net/qq_38493490/article/details/804212801、springMVC和boot通用配置:<?xml version="1.0" encoding="UTF-8"?><!DOCTYPE configuration PUBL...
2018-05-23 16:13:13 627
原创 用户登录错误次数限制、并实现:错误登录次数、登录错误间隔时间、封禁时间,参数的可配
只供自己查看....我这属于代码乱贴1、可配参数说明:错误登录次数:用户可“连续”输入错误的次数;登录错误间隔时间:第一次错误~最后一次错误的间隔时间(此处用分钟做计算);封禁时间:登录错误次数达到上限后,禁止用户登录的时长(此处用分钟做计算);2、表设计:h_login_miss:记录登录次数和状态-主表h_login_log:记录登录信息-附表-主要记录...
2018-05-23 15:54:12 22338
转载 @JsonFormat boot日期格式自动转换方法(jackson)
@JsonFormat 使用我们可以有两种用法(我知道的),在对象属性上,或者在属性的 getter 方法上,如下代码所示:增加到属性上:... .../**更新时间 用户可以点击更新,保存最新更新的时间。**/@JsonFormat(pattern="yyyy-MM-dd HH:mm:ss")private Date updateTime;... ...增加到 getter 方法上:... ....
2018-05-23 15:16:56 1233
翻译 PageHelper的成员变量说明
以下是PageHelper中默认PageInfo的成员变量,方便以后自己使用[java] view plain copy//当前页 private int pageNum; //每页的数量 private int pageSize; //当前页的数量 private int size; //由于startRow和endRow不常用,这里说...
2018-05-19 10:56:32 1799
mvc和boot两种启动脚本
2018-05-24
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人